INTRODUCTION This book may save your life. Or the lives of those you care most about - your children, your parents, your spouse, an aunt or uncle. Or even the lives of complete and utter strangers--fellow passengers on a plane, happenstance commuters on a train, a passing pedestrian, or other guests at a restaurant or--if you're a born-and-raised New Yorker like me - the local neighborhood bodega. The point is not to scare you--If you've picked up this book, chances are you are all too aware of just how unsafe our world has become. Whether you are at home checking your social media accounts or abroad traveling for work or vacation, you quite simply are neither safe nor secure. Many of you reading this may have already experienced an attack on your own safety--from petty theft to sexual assault. Or, just by watching the nightly news, you've realized the routine you take for granted could be gone in an instant. Let's review a few sobering factoids. A person is robbed in America every 2 seconds. An aggravated assault takes place every 41 seconds. An innocent person is murdered every 34 minutes. There's a rape every 4 minutes. A home is burglarized every 15 seconds. Violent crime is showing signs of RISING. And those are just crimes of malicious intent--what about building safety, street safety, car safety? What about broad based attacks? And what about simple accidents? From tragedies as shocking as mass, unpredictable shootings, to the common threat of our everyday internet use facilitating identity theft at never-before-seen rates, let's face it: You are under threat of attack every single day. I wrote this book to help you mitigate what I see as ever-growing threats. Every victim, when they walked out their door on the morning that changed their life and brought them pain, never anticipated what would happen to them that day--and just maybe, they didn't know how to react or what to do at the moment their lives changed forever. The fact is that in this day and age, you need to walk around prepared. You need to get into your car prepared. You need to enter your workplace prepared. You can't afford NOT to be prepared. We need a guidebook, a user's manual for making it through another day in this modern world-- a world that can be terrifying. For some of you, putting the basics of this book into practice will mean that moment will never come for you. For others, you can follow every rule to the letter and malicious intent or a tragic accident will still befall you. The question is: will you be able to rise to the challenge and do everything you possibly can when danger strikes? After you read this guide, you will walk through life prepared, not scared. This book identifies where you're at risk--and then tells you how to best mitigate those risks with advice from the top experts in the field. I know of no other effort to bring together the insights and tips of so many experts.
